About Photographer

A Photographer plans, shoots, and delivers professional images for people or businesses. Their work usually includes pre-shoot planning (briefing and references), lighting and equipment setup, directing subjects, capturing images, and post-production (editing, retouching, color grading, and album/print delivery when applicable).

Average cost in Delhi (typical ranges; varies / depends):

  • Basic portrait session: ₹3,000–₹15,000
  • Corporate headshots (individual or small team): ₹2,000–₹8,000 per person or package-based
  • Birthday/party coverage: ₹8,000–₹30,000+
  • Wedding day coverage: ₹25,000–₹1,50,000+ per day
  • Full wedding packages (photo + video): ₹75,000–₹6,00,000+

Licensing / certifications (Delhi / India):

  • There is generally no mandatory government license required solely to work as a photographer (Not publicly stated as a universal requirement).
  • Some use-cases can require compliance: drone permissions, venue/vendor permissions, music licensing for videos, and business registrations (GST, contracts, invoices) depending on scale.

Cost of Hiring a Photographer in Delhi

In Delhi, photography pricing can swing widely because the market includes everything from solo freelancers to large teams offering photo + cinema + albums. As a working range, many buyers will see quotes from ₹3,000 (short, simple sessions) up to ₹6,00,000+ (multi-day premium weddings with a full team).

Emergency / short-notice pricing:
For urgent bookings (same-day or next-day), some photographers charge a premium based on availability, travel time, and schedule disruption. This is varies / depends—and not every studio accepts emergency work during peak wedding season.

What affects the total cost

  • Type of shoot: wedding, corporate, product, portraits, interiors
  • Hours and days: single event vs multi-day coverage
  • Team size: lead photographer only vs photographer + cinematography + assistants
  • Deliverables: number of edited photos, highlight film, reels, album, prints
  • Editing level: basic color correction vs heavy retouching/skin work
  • Travel and logistics: venue distance, parking, NCR travel, outstation work

A practical way to compare quotes is to ask each provider to itemize:

  • shoot hours
  • number of shooters
  • delivery timeline
  • number of edited images and/or film duration
  • album/print inclusions (if any)
  • total cost including taxes (if applicable)

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

How much does a Photographer cost in Delhi?

Typical costs range from ₹3,000–₹15,000 for small portrait sessions to ₹75,000–₹6,00,000+ for premium wedding packages. Final pricing varies by hours, team size, and deliverables.

How to choose the best Photographer in Delhi?

Start with a shortlist based on portfolio fit (lighting, color, posing), then confirm deliverables and timelines in writing. Also ask who will actually shoot your event—the lead photographer or an associate.

Are licenses required in Delhi?

For general photography work, a specific government license is not publicly stated as mandatory. However, drone usage, venue permissions, and commercial compliance (contracts, invoices, GST) may apply depending on the job.

Who offers 24/7 service in Delhi?

24/7 photography service is uncommon and usually limited to urgent corporate needs. Most studios work by appointment; if a provider’s availability isn’t stated, treat it as Varies / depends and ask directly.

What should I ask before booking a wedding Photographer in Delhi?

Ask about: number of shooters, backup gear, delivery time, editing style, cancellation/reschedule policy, album options, and whether you get full-resolution files. Also clarify travel charges for NCR/outstation venues.

How many photos will I receive from an event shoot?

It depends on event duration and the photographer’s culling/editing workflow. Many deliver a curated set of edited images rather than every capture—confirm the minimum number of edited photos in your quote.

Do photographers in Delhi provide raw files?

Many photographers do not include RAW files by default. If you need them, negotiate it upfront and clarify usage rights and any additional charges (Varies / depends).

How far in advance should I book a Photographer in Delhi?

For weddings in peak season, booking 3–8 months ahead is common. For portraits or corporate headshots, 1–3 weeks may be enough, depending on availability.

Is a contract necessary for photography services?

Yes—practically, it protects both sides. A good contract covers date/time, deliverables, payment schedule, rescheduling, and usage rights. If a provider doesn’t use contracts, proceed carefully.

Can Delhi photographers travel to Noida, Gurugram, or destination weddings?

Many do, but travel and stay costs may apply. Always confirm NCR travel fees and outstation policies in writing.
